## Artifact Signing — SDK Parity Notes (Weekly Sync)

Kestrel SDK for Android reached parity with the Swift client this sprint: offline queueing, batched telemetry, and retry semantics now match. Both SDKs ship as signed artifacts from the same pipeline. Remaining gap: background sync throttling, targeted next sprint. Verify both release bundles before tagging. Both artifacts validate against the shared signing key below.

signing key of kawig-fafog = bky19_6Fypv1qws7J8qJtaYjX

## Crashfunnel Ingest Endpoint

When the Pindrop mobile app crashes, reports land in the Crashfunnel pipeline via the `/ingest/v2` endpoint. If you're on call and ingestion stalls, first check the dedupe queue — it's usually that. You can replay stuck batches with the `refeed` command, but it needs to authenticate against the internal Crashfunnel admin service first. For replay operations during an incident, authenticate with the key below.

gateway credential: qvz11-7bWtAbADVte

Consent banner rollout — Pallifox web. Stage 1: enable flag for 5% in the Drelmark region; watch opt-out rate and page latency for 30 min. Stage 2: 50%, same checks. Abort if consent-service error rate exceeds 1%. Rollback is flag-off, no deploy needed. Before pushing the final config, sign the rollout manifest or the gate rejects it. Use the deploy key shown below when signing.

signing key of bahaf-bagaf = bky19_uiUxDExuKwEKEZfEG19

// Setup for the Farelark pricing-experiment client.
// Quick context for the sync: this hits the internal Splitbox
// service to assign ticket buyers into price buckets (A/B/C).
// Assignment is sticky per session, so don't re-roll on retry
// or the stats team will come for us. Bucket weights live in
// Splitbox config, not here. Auth uses the experiment key below.

service key, tafog-fajop: kto11_qcz7hs8cjIG

Summary for the security review: the validator job, which checks every podcast feed in the Murmuring network for schema errors and dead enclosure links, began failing Monday with auth errors against our internal Catalog service. Root cause was an expired service credential; it was issued with a 90-day lifetime and no rotation reminder was configured. We have issued a replacement, revoked the old one, and filed a follow-up to automate rotation. The replacement key is below.

gateway credential: kto15_8KtvEYSD8WJ9Uyq